Web13 jan. 2024 · Is a Weimaraner hypoallergenic? No dog is completely hypoallergenic. Weimaraners are low-shedding, but they still have dander that triggers allergies for people who are sensitive to dog dander. The Weimaraner Doberman mix is not a hypoallergenic breed. This means that they may not be the best … cell broadcast service是什么Web30 sep. 2024 · Are Weimaraners hypoallergenic? In short, no. While Weimaraners are single-coated and have short hair, they still shed, which may cause allergic reaction in some people. Not only hair is an allergen though, saliva and dander can cause allergies as well. Why do Weimaraners shed?
